Sesame Street
Air date April 2, 1973
Season Season 4 (1972-1973)
Production December 18, 1972
Sponsors R, T, 3


Picture Segment Description
SCENE 1 Gordon welcomes the viewer and announces that T is the letter of the day. He notices a T on Oscar's trash can and inquires about why it's there. He guesses that T is for trash, terrible, and temper tantrum, but Oscar says it's to remind people to stay away from him. He points Gordon to a note on a scroll which begins with a letter T, which is for “time” –– as in “Time after time I have told you not to bother me!” The scroll continues as it takes Gordon far off into Big Bird's nest area.

SCENE 3 With help from Luis, Susan, and a kid, Big Bird builds his own makeshift TV set so he can watch his favorite show. The group matches the picture on the front of Big Bird's copy of TV Magazine, but the others don't think his set will work and leave. Big Bird turns on his set... and begins to watch Here is Your Life.
Muppets Here Is Your Life: Oak Tree — In the forest, Guy Smiley salutes the life of an Oak Tree.

Notes[]

  • Scene 1 is a rewritten version of scene 1 from Episode 0075, and scene 3 is a rewritten version of scene 4 from Episode 0072.
